What is a solar microinverter reference design?

The Solar Microinverter Reference Design is a single stage, grid-connected, solar PV microinverter. This means that the DC power from the solar panel is converted directly to a rectified AC signal. This con-version is done by an interleaved flyback converter.

Why do solar panels need microinverters?

Microinverters enable each solar panel to operate independently. This eliminates the vulnerability of one defective panel affecting the entire system. They utilise standard AC wiring and are plug-and-play. This makes them easier to install. Microinverters for solar panels enable each solar panel to perform at its maximum potential.

Are microinverters used in off-grid solar systems?

Microinverters are not typically deployed in off-grid solar systems. In essence, they are primarily designed to work with grid-tied systems. Generally, off-grid solar systems require inverters capable of operating independently, without the need for a grid connection. However, there are some off-grid microinverters available.
